数据库是一个有组织的数据集合,用于存储和管理大量数据的系统。
数据库管理系统(DBMS)是用来管理数据库的软件,它可以让用户方便地访问、添加、修改和删除数据库中的数据。
数据库通常用于存储结构化数据,以便用户可以方便地进行查询和分析。
学习数据库通常包括以下内容:
数据库基础知识:了解数据库的基本概念、发展历史、分类、特点和优势。
关系数据库:学习关系数据库的概念,了解关系模型、表、字段、主键、外键等基本概念。
SQL语言:学习结构化查询语言(SQL),包括SQL语句的基本语法、数据查询、数据更新、数据删除等操作。
数据库设计:学习数据库设计的基本原则和方法,包括实体-关系模型(ER模型)、范式、数据库设计规范等。
数据库管理系统:了解常见的数据库管理系统,如MySQL、Oracle、SQL Server等,学习其安装、配置和基本操作。
数据建模:学习数据建模的基本概念和方法,包括概念模型、逻辑模型、物理模型等。
数据查询优化:了解数据库查询优化的方法,包括索引的设计、查询语句的优化、性能调优等。
事务管理:学习数据库事务的概念和特性,了解事务的ACID属性和事务处理的原则。
数据库安全:学习数据库安全的基本知识,包括用户权限管理、数据加密、备份恢复等内容。
实践操作:通过实际操作和练习,熟练掌握数据库设计、查询和管理技能,提高解决问题的能力。
以上是数据库学习的一些主要内容,通过系统学习和实践,可以掌握数据库的基本原理和应用技能。
建议参考相关教材、在线资源和实际项目,进行有针对性的学习和练习。
如果您有任何问题或需要进一步帮助,请随时告诉我。
祝您学习顺利!